How big a storage unit will you need?

The first thing you need to do when you want to rent a self-storage unit is determine how big a unit you will need. If you only need to store the contents of one room or a small number of items, you can opt for a 5 x 5 or 5 x 10 unit. If you plan to keep the contents of several rooms, you’ll need to consider a larger unit, such as a 10 x 15 or 10 x 20 unit.

All of our self-storage units in Richmond Hill at reasonable prices, but you will obviously pay more for larger units than smaller ones. Make an inventory of what you want to store before you visit the storage unit rental.

What kind of features do you need in your self-storage unit?

One thing that can impact your self-storage experience are the features a storage location offers. These are some of the most common self-storage unit features:

  • Temperature control. Temperature-controlled storage units are important if you have items that can be easily damaged by moisture – such as documents, collectibles, or antique furniture.
  • Insurance. Some self-storage facilities offer insurance at reasonable cost, which means you could have financial protection if your unit or its contents are damaged. Ask each storage location you consider whether they have available insurance coverage.
  • Security features. Another critical thing to consider is what kind of security features the storage facility you are looking at has. Less security means higher risk for theft or damage. Some essential features to look for are whether you can put your own lock on a unit and if the premises are monitored 24/7 by cameras, motion sensors after hours, and security gates.
  • Access times. While some storage locations will offer 24-hour access, this could impact security at that location. Abacus restricts 24/7 access due to security concerns. However, if after hours access is required it can possibly be arranged – just inquire if you have a need for occasional overnight access.

How much will a self-storage unit cost me?

The larger a self-storage unit is, the higher the price will be. Other factors can also influence self-storage unit prices, including location and features the self-storage location offers.

When you’re looking into self-storage unit prices, make sure you ask the following:

  1. Is the price the storage location is quoting you for a whole month or four-week period?
  2. Do you have to pay a security deposit?
  3. Are there any charges on top of the unit rental price, such as administrative fees or insurance?
  4. Does the self-storage location offer any pricing specials for which you qualify?

It’s essential to make sure you get a clear picture of the total price involved in renting a self-storage unit before committing to one, so you don’t get any surprises on your move-in day!

You’re ready to book your storage unit and move all of your items in. Be sure to pack things in a way that adds extra protection – such as using plastic bins or shrink wrapping. Put more oversized items first, so small items can easily fit around them.
